When Judy Went Upstairs brings together TV sitcom enthusiasts Camryn Crump (creator), Zakiya Ousley, and Jeremy Gibson as they transform “you watch too much TV” into a comedic scholarly mission.
While other podcasts focus only on their personal favorites, When Judy Went Upstairs explores all sitcoms and their most impactful moments — including the ones that didn’t make sense, like the disappearance of a key family member on a show about family, where suddenly one child just… didn’t matter. Those gaps, quirks, and mysteries become cultural clues the hosts love to unpack.
Each episode breaks down the impact of sitcoms on culture, music, spirituality, relationships, and everyday life. With segments like Hot Takes and Pass the Remote, the hosts reveal their boldest opinions, favorite clips, and personal stories—connecting sitcom chaos to real-world lessons.
Smart, nostalgic, and laugh-out-loud funny, the show proves that binge-watching wasn’t a bad habit… it was preparation.
